In the latest chapter of the Alex Albon story, the most biographically important thread is stability: after months of silly-season noise, Alex is firmly locked in at Williams on a multi‑year deal, with team boss James Vowles reiterating in recent comments reported by F1-focused outlets that both Alex and new teammate Carlos Sainz remain committed to Williams through at least the end of 2026. That renewed commitment, first announced earlier in 2024, continues to shape his long‑term legacy as the driver tasked with leading Williams back toward the front of the grid. Over the past few days, the news cycle around Albon has centered on performance worries and his growing role as spokesperson for the team’s struggles. MotorsportWeek reports that ahead of the upcoming Austrian Grand Prix, Alex openly lamented Williams’ lack of competitiveness, warning that they “need to fix it” as the car still lacks pace and the team fights recurring operational issues. In a related thread picked up by Crash.net, he has also suggested he fears another difficult weekend in Austria, citing the ongoing parts and component shortages that earlier this season even cost him a points finish when Williams simply did not have enough spares. From a career-arc perspective, these comments are significant: Albon is not just a driver trying to score points, he is increasingly the public face of Williams’ rebuild, speaking with a candid, almost driver‑leader tone about where the team falls short and what must change.
